How Our Subfloor Water Damage Repair Service Works
When you call us for subfloor water damage repair, our team will work with you to document the damage and create a plan to get your home back to normal.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water and dry the area and our technicians will work tirelessly to repair any damage and restore your subfloor.
Step 1: Assessment and Documentation
We’ll send a team of experts to assess the damage and document the extent of the problem. This will help us create a customized plan to get your home back to normal.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to extract water from the affected area, including our state-of-the-art water extractors and professional-grade pumps.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the area and remove excess moisture.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Our team will work to repair any damage to your subfloor, including replacing damaged wood and installing new flooring.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ure the job is done to your satisfaction, and cleanup any debris left behind.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ost In Attleboro, MA
The cost of subfloor water damage rep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Attleboro, MA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common subfloor water damage repair services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water and the size of the affected area. |
| Subfloor repair and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the type of materials needed. |
| Mold remediation | $500 – $2,000 | The severity of the mold growth and the size of the affected area. |
| Deodorization and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The extent of the odor and the size of the affected area. |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the job and the amount of debris. |
